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ana in Haryana Budget 2025-26

On 17th March 2025, Chief Minister and Finance Minister of Haryana, Sh. Nayab Singh Saini presented Haryana Budget 2025-26. While delivering the Haryana Budget Speech 2025-2026, the hon’ble Finance Minister said “The benefits of the double engine can be understood through the simultaneous implementation of the Mukhyamantri Shahri Awas Yojana and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ana 2.0 in Haryana, alongside the Pradhan Mantri Awas Yojana-Urban and Pradhan Mantri Awas Yojana-Rural. Through these schemes, the Haryana Government is providing plots of 50 square yards in Mahagrams and 100 square yards in other villages, while and the construction cost on these is being assisted by the Central Government.”

Finance Minister added “Under the Mahatma Gandhi Gramin Basti Yojana, about 7,300 eligible families who were allotted plots 15 years ago but could not be given possession for various reasons have been given possession through a special campaign. The remaining eligible families will also be allotted plots of up to 100 square yards under the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ana. Basic facilities such as electricity, roads, and drinking water will be provided in all colonies developed under the Mahatma Gandhi Gramin Basti Yojana. I propose to allocate Rs. 200 crore specifically for this work.”

Haryana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ana 2025 Update

Jan 15 Update: At-least 7.89 lakh families of Haryana living in rural as well as urban areas with annual income below Rs. 1.80 lakh have applied for 100-square-yard plots and flats under CM Housing Schemes for urban/rural areas. Under the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ana for rural area, over 5 lakh people have applied for 100-square-yard-plots. All eligible beneficiaries of rural housing scheme in Haryana will soon be alloted 50-square-yard plots (in phases) in mahagram panchayats.

Meanwhile under the Mukhyamantri Shehri Awas Yojana for urban area, more than 2.89 lakh families living in cities, which do not own a house and have an annual income of less than Rs. 1.80 lakh, have applied for housing. Among them, approximately 1.51 lakh individuals have applied for plots, and 1.38 lakh have applied for flats. Last year, provisional allotment letters were issued to 15,256 applicants.

Chief minister (CM) Nayab Singh Saini said the 100-square-yard plots will be given in developed colonies with all essential amenities, similar to urban areas, and an allocation of ₹100 crore in this connection has already been approved. He has given directions to ensure that eligible families are provided the option of financing the amount for flat or plot allotment through banks to ensure that no eligible family is deprived of the MMGAY scheme’s benefits, even if they are unable to make a lump sum payment. All eligible families in the state, who do not own a house, land to build a house, or a flat, and whose annual income is less than ₹1.80 lakh, have been identified.

Eligibility Criteria for Haryana CM Housing Scheme

  • Applicant must be a permanent resident of Haryana state.
  • Annual income of the family of the applicant, from all sources, must not exceed Rs. 1.8 lakh per annum.
  • Applicant must not have taken benefit of the government housing scheme previously.
  • Those families who have already taken benefit of the PM Awas Yojana or other housing schemes, would not be considered eligible.

Documents Required for MMGAY in Haryana

  • Aadhar card (as ID Proof)
  • Residence certificate (as Address Proof)
  • Income certificate (To certify applicant’s income is less than Rs. 1.80 lakh per annum)
  • Caste certificate

Key Features of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ana in Haryana

  • Mukhya Mantri Gramin Awas Yojana in Haryana aims to ensure that all the rural residents have access to a habitable and affordable dwelling unit.
  • MMGAY aims to provide affordable, quality rural housing, fostering sustainable development and vibrant communities.
  • Under the scheme, financial assistance of up to Rs 1 lakh or actual price of the plot of land, whichever is less, for the purchase of own residential plot of up to 100 square yards will be provided to those who did not get plot under the Mahatma Gandhi Gramin Basti Yojana (MGGBY).
  •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ana in Haryana state will be implemented for 2 consecutive years i.e 2024-25 and 2025-26.
  • The Rural Development Department will provide the list of beneficiaries under MGGBY to whom possession of 100 square yards plot cannot be delivered.
  • The scheme will cover those who were to be allotted plots under MGGBY but have not been given possession of the plots in the last 15 years.

Property Management System (PMS) by Housing Board Haryana

As a significant move, Housing Board Haryana has successfully developed a property management system (PMS) software to manage the data of approximately 80,000 allottees. Previously, all property records were maintained manually by estate managers in ledgers, and allottees had to visit the office of estate manager concerned to update their details after making EMI payments.

In addition, the PMS portal has been integrated with the Jamabandi portal, enabling seamless registration of properties under Housing Board Haryana. This integration ensures greater transparency and accuracy in property records. The hon’ble CM said the system should also be linked with the Parivar Pehchan Patra to improve the implementation of schemes in the future.

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ana in Haryana Budget 2024-25

23rd Feb 2024 Update: Finance Minister delivered the Haryana Budget Speech 2024-25 in which he said “On the lines of the Mukhyamantri Shehri Awas Yojana, I propose to launch the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ana to ensure that those beneficiaries who were to be allotted plots under Mahatma Gandhi Gramin Basti Yojana but who have not been given possession of the plots in the last fifteen years. I propose to set a deadline of September 2024 for giving possession to around 25,000 such beneficiaries. In case the possession cannot be granted to the eligible beneficiaries, then the Government will provide a benefit of up to ₹1 lakh to the beneficiary family under the Mukhyamantri Gramin Awas Yojana so that they can buy a plot in the village at a location of their choice for construction of their residence”.

FM added “Under the Pradhan Mantri Awas Yojana-Gramin (PMAY-G), against the total target of 29,404 houses, 28,250 houses have been completed and 1,154 houses are under construction. Financial assistance to the tune of ₹389 crore has been disbursed to the beneficiaries”.
